EU and national regulations to reduce greenhouse gas (GHG) emissions are evolving rapidly. For each sector, there are increasingly stringent targets to achieve a climate neutral Europe by 2050.
An essential part of these regulations is the cost of non-compliance, which penalises the use of fossil fuels. This can be in the form of a cost for CO2 emissions (e.g. under the EU ETS) or for failing to meet certain GHG reduction targets (e.g. 6% GHG reduction target by 2030 for ships falling under FuelEU Maritime).
While these penalties are important drivers to meet the EU’s GHG reduction targets, they have a significant impact on your business.
